Since this weeks menu is already in place, there is still meat on the menu. Guess ds is good at home one more week. Here is what we are having this week:
Monday: Goulash w/egg noodles and peas & carrots
Tuesday: Seafood chowder w/ tossed salad and bread sticks
Wednesday: Crock pot meatloaf w/ mashed sweet potatoes and garden green beans
Thursday: Crock pot lemon chicken w/ Parmesan new potatoes and honey glazed carrots
Friday: Baked pork chops w/ broccoli rice casserole
Saturday: Home made pizza w/ garden salad
Sunday: Hot & sour soup w/ veggie stir-fry
Other cooking for the week at my house includes but is not limited to: home made tortillas, home made ranch dressing, pecan date bars, pickled carrots and pickled okra.
